Possessing a Tesla: A Critical Look
Tesla vehicles have become increasingly popular, enticing buyers with their sleek designs and cutting-edge technology. However, before taking the plunge into electric ownership, it's essential to carefully weigh both the advantages and disadvantages. On the plus side, Teslas boast impressive performance, accelerating from 0 to 60 mph in a blink. Their range is also noteworthy, allowing for extended journeys without needing frequent charging stops. Additionally, Teslas are known for their luxurious interiors and advanced protection features. But it's not all smooth sailing. One major drawback is the relatively high purchase price compared to traditional gasoline-powered vehicles. Maintenance costs can also be steeper due to the complex nature of electric powertrains. Additionally, charging infrastructure is still developing in some areas, which may create a challenge for long trips.
- Charging times can be lengthy compared to filling a gas tank.
- Certain models have reported issues with battery degradation over time.
- Tesla's customer service has received mixed reviews.
